The story of James A. NOBLE began in 1788 in Vermont, Vermont, USA. In 1845, James A. NOBLE resided in Bristol, Kendall, Illinois. James A. NOBLE married Polly Thurber, Sarah Sally Walker, and had children including Charles R Noble, Hiram S Noble, James M Noble, James W Noble, Melvin C Noble, Sara Marie Noble. James A. NOBLE passed away in 1875 in Plano, Kendall County, Illinois, United States of America.
